Crowds have descended on Hull Marina once again for Hull’s biggest independent music festival. Humber Street Sesh started at midday with the revelries continuing until 11pm, with last admission at 9pm.

The award-winning festival showcases more than 100 acts, including local emerging artists and critically-acclaimed bands from further afield. This year, Humber Street Sesh is headlined by The Howl & The Hum.

Others in the line-up include Divorce, Fiona-Lee, Casino, Mastiff, DeafDeafDeaf, Downtown Kayoto, Hungry, Pleasure Centre, Chartreuse, and Romy Taylor. If you missed it before, here is a list of confirmed food vendors at the festival.

“The region’s biggest celebration of music, creativity, and community is back this weekend,” the organisers wrote on Facebook. “We’re still going strong 13 years later thanks to you lot!”
